/*\
 * [Description]
 *
 * When a task is writing to an fd opened by a different task, the perm check
 * should use the cgroup namespace of the latter task.
 *
 * It is copy from kernel selftests cgroup test_core test_cgcore_lesser_ns_open
 * subcase. Note that this case only runs on cgroup2 as cgroup1 doesn't have
 * namespace support.
 *
 * It is a regression test for
 *
 * commit e57457641613fef0d147ede8bd6a3047df588b95
 * Author: Tejun Heo <tj@kernel.org>
 * Date:   Thu Jan 6 11:02:29 2022 -1000
 *
 * cgroup: Use open-time cgroup namespace for process migration perm checks
 */
